基于Internet的計算機應用程序需要多種類型的硬件和軟件。web容器是一種軟件程序,用于管理Internet上使用的網頁和圖形內容。這些程序管理來自世界各地依賴Internet軟件應用程序的客戶的交互 web容器是一種軟件程序,用...
基于Internet的計算機應用程序需要多種類型的硬件和軟件。web容器是一種軟件程序,用于管理Internet上使用的網頁和圖形內容。這些程序管理來自世界各地依賴Internet軟件應用程序的客戶的交互

web容器是一種軟件程序,用于管理Internet上使用的網頁和圖形內容通常分為三個容器組。這些容器通常被稱為客戶端應用程序容器、web容器和數據訪問容器。每個容器都有特定的職責,并通過特定的協議和接口進行通信。這使得Internet軟件程序更易于管理,因為代碼是分開的分成特定的群體,它通常由了解該組細微差別的專家管理。web容器也稱為servlet容器計算機的web瀏覽器。它與所使用的web瀏覽器的類型無關,Java?編程語言對軟件應用程序的設計和開發有特定的指導原則。這些指導原則專門定義了web容器應該如何設計和開發編碼這有助于提高一致性和準確性,因為開發人員被迫遵循代碼的規則和準則,否則程序將無法正常運行。web管理用戶在web瀏覽器上發出的請求。此代碼使用特殊與Internet上的外部數據庫和網絡通信的接口協議。此通信協議是容器如何將屏幕和數據顯示在計算機的web瀏覽器上。大多數企業應用服務器都提供呈現網頁的某種形式的web容器。此容器過程遵循Java?enterprise application framework(J2EE)定義的指導原則。容器的主要職責是管理用戶屏幕和后端數據庫之間的通信和邏輯web容器中的模塊通常以Java?server pages(JSP)的形式編寫。這是一種提供一些基本數據驗證的腳本語言。使用JSP腳本進行簡單的輸入編輯是一種很好的做法,可以在數據出現時立即向用戶發送響應輸入不正確。web容器還控制網頁的會話管理。這是根據用戶的請求創建和銷毀網頁的過程。容器還負責導航控制,它在用戶瀏覽網站時創建和銷毀網頁。